In a standard Mongolian marriage ceremony ceremony, the bride and the groom each put on what's often known as a Deel. A Deel is a form of patterned clothing that's been worn for tons of of years by Mongols and other nomadic tribes in Centr
sia.

An A-line wedding ceremony dress is characterised by its silhouette which has a distinct "A" shape. Typically, A-line robes are fitted in the bodice and flare out at the waistline. The skirt is typically full however not voluminous in the identical way a ballgown skirt would be. This beautifully detailed A-line open-back marriage ceremony gown feels effortlessly r

Ball robes are one of the traditional marriage ceremony costume shapes and can instantly provide the Cinderella effect on the large day. A ball gown features a fitted bodice and a wide, full skirt, most frequently achieved by utilizing crinolines or
ers of tulle.
